Salmon and cream soup is considered the most common dish in traditional Finnish cuisine. The creamy taste gives the soup a delicate flavor, and the salmon can be substituted for a more budget fish option.

Finnish soup with salmon and cream
Finnish soup with salmon and cream

It is necessary

  • –Young potatoes (2-3 pcs.);
  • - half a large onion;
  • -dill;
  • -salt pepper;
  • –Salmon broth (660 ml);
  • –Salmon fillet (salmon, trout, pink salmon, sockeye salmon, coho salmon, chum salmon);
  • - cream with a fat content of at least 20% (70 ml);
  • - butter (10 g);
  • - vegetable oil (5 g).

Instructions

Step 1

First you need to cook the fish broth. To do this, take a large saucepan, pour water and place the salmon, pre-salted. Cook until fish is tender, then strain through a fine-mesh colander.

Step 2

Rinse the same pot and pour the vegetable oil into the bottom. Cut the onion into small pieces and place in a saucepan. Stir with a wooden spatula, wait until the onion acquires a pleasant golden hue.

Step 3

Next, cut the potatoes into cubes, place them on the onions and immediately pour over the fish broth. The potatoes should be half-boiled. To check this, you just need to try to cut a vegetable with a knife.

Step 4

Divide the salmon fillet into portions and add to the onion-potato broth. Do not forget that the fish is already cooked. Also add cream, dill and butter to the soup. Mix everything gently, cover and wait for the broth to boil.

Step 5

The readiness of the dish is evidenced by completely dissolved butter and cooked vegetables. Pour the soup into bowls using a deep ladle. Garnish with a thin lemon slice. Separately cut the Borodino bread into slices and place in a bread basket.
